The Buzz Cut
The buzz cut is an ageless, no-frills cut that works well for men who have receding hairlines. Having your hair at a very short, uniform length, it provides your hair with an even appearance that diminishes patches of thinning. The newness of the buzz cut also has a bold, forceful appeal. The cut works well for men who want a low-key style that will not require too much effort and attention. The Crew Cut
If you desire a haircut with a little more length than a buzz cut, the crew cut is an excellent choice. The crew cut adds depth and definition by having slightly longer hair on top with shorter sides. The crew cut is clean and crisp, and it’s casual enough for relaxed settings as well as formal enough for work settings.
Additionally, cutting the sides shorter avoids making receding areas even more noticeable, drawing attention in an upward direction rather than to your hairline. This is one of the most reliable hairstyles for a receding hairline, as a male who wants a versatile, polished look.
The Textured Crop
The textured crop is a trendy, modern look that works very well to cover thinning spots. The cut has tighter sides but is wider on top, with volume and texture being added. Adding imbalanced layers and texture, the overall look is richer and more vibrant. Using a matte styling product to give the style a messy or disheveled look can also enhance the appearance, and is popular with men looking for a fashion-conscious but practical solution. The Slick Back
A slicked-back hairstyle can work magic for guys with receding hairlines—if done right. The trick is achieving a good combination of length and control so that the hair does not become too flat or highlight thinning areas. When executed well, this classic style delivers a sleek, polished, and professional appearance. Use a light pomade or styling cream to hold the hair without making it greasy. This cut remains one of the most timeless haircuts for guys with receding hairlines.
The Faux-Hawk
If something more edgy is desired, the faux-hawk is a wonderful and stylish option. The faux-hawk offers clipped sides with longer hair in the middle, styled upwards for added height and visual stimulation. The faux-hawk draws the eye upwards away from the hairline, so it’s a dynamic and confidence-building one. It’s a wonderful way of experimenting with a new, young look.
What to Avoid
While the majority of hairstyles will work for a receding hairline, some will actually make it worse. Avoid parting your hair in the middle because this emphasizes the shape of the hairline. Similarly, styles that rely on long bangs or excessive volume at the front will emphasize balding areas. Applying too many styling products that give hair a greasy or flat appearance is another error to avoid.
